Udostępnij za pośrednictwem


Wyliczenie UnitTestOutcome

Programowo określić wynik badania, że zostało uruchomione lub jest aktualnie uruchomiona za pomocą UnitTestOutcome.

Przestrzeń nazw:  Microsoft.VisualStudio.TestTools.UnitTesting
Zestaw:  Microsoft.VisualStudio.QualityTools.UnitTestFramework (w Microsoft.VisualStudio.QualityTools.UnitTestFramework.dll)

Składnia

'Deklaracja
Public Enumeration UnitTestOutcome
public enum UnitTestOutcome
public enum class UnitTestOutcome
type UnitTestOutcome
public enum UnitTestOutcome

Elementy członkowskie

Nazwa elementu członkowskiego Opis
Aborted
Error
Failed Badanie nie powiodło się.
Inconclusive Assert.Inconclusive został podniesiony.
InProgress Badanie jest aktualnie uruchomiony.
Passed Badanie przekazany.
Timeout
Unknown Wynik badania jest nieznany.

Uwagi

Członkowie tej klasy zawierają podzbiór wszystkich wyników badania możliwych.Aby uzyskać więcej informacji, zobacz Basic Test Results.

Można odwołujesz się do tej klasy, na przykład z metody badań lub metody badań oczyszczanie, znajdujący się test jednostki.

UnitTestOutcome jest przekazywana w TestContext.

Przykłady

Można porównać TestContext.Outcome z UnitTestOutcome.Failed do ustalenia wyniku konkretnego testu i wtedy podjąć odpowiednie działania, takie jak usuwanie niektórych plików z dysku twardego.

Zobacz też

Informacje

Przestrzeń nazw Microsoft.VisualStudio.TestTools.UnitTesting